>source

DBAVER TOOL에서 HIVE Functinos를 실행하려고하지만 항상 아래 오류를 제공합니다.

실행하려는 것은 예를 들어 다음과 같습니다.

SELECT from_unixtime(unix_timestamp('17-Sep-21', 'dd-MMM-yy'),'dd-MMM-yy');

오류가 발생합니다 :

SQL Error [30328] [50000]: TEIID30328 Remote org.teiid.api.exception.query.ExpressionEvaluationException: TEIID30328 Unable to evaluate timestampadd(SQL_TSI_SECOND, unix_timestamp('17-Sep-21', 'dd-MMM-yy'), {ts'1969-12-31 19:00:00.0'}):

TEIID30341 함수 impala.unix_timestamp는 함수 메타 데이터에 소스에서 평가되어야하는 함수로 표시됩니다.

색조로 나를 위해 일하는 것. DBEAVER가 임팔라로 SQL을 발행하기 전에 AUO 데이터 변환을 사용하는지 확인하십시오.

Koushik Roy2021-09-19 00:06:12
  • 이전 c# : 기본 protobuf.net 클래스의 이름을 바꾼 후 protobuf 직렬화 된 데이터를 deserialize;
  • 다음 java : 멀티 프로듀서 및 멀티 소비자를위한 최고의 성능 및 스레드 안전을위한 대기열